In the grounds of Hallhouse, just to the west of Denny, the author recorded a modern freestanding sundial in the 1990s. It has a classical shaft with a curving octagonal base supporting a round column with an inverted bud top. A flat plate at the top carried a circular horizontal dial face with the inscription “TIME/ IS THE/ BEING.” The style suggests a late 19th or early 20th century date.
It does not appear on the 1897 Ordnance Survey map but is on the 1918 (revised 1913) edition.
